How they compare

Gambia currently reports 312,516 against 297,691 in Botswana, a difference of 14,825.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 26 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Botswana ahead.

Botswana ranks 140th and Gambia ranks 139th of 191 countries.

Botswana has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Botswana Gambia Difference Ahead
1990s 257,410 160,327 97,083 Botswana
2000s 305,849 228,639 77,210 Botswana
2010s 301,592 292,846 8,746 Botswana

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
